Fire Litigation
Our firm has extensive experience representing individuals, families, and landowners devastated by catastrophic wildfires throughout the western United States. We represented more than 500 clients in the Kincade Fire and hundreds of claimants in the North Bay Fires. Ms. Serino was appointed Co-Liaison Counsel for Individual Plaintiffs in the Canyon Fire Litigation and also served as Co-Liaison Counsel in the Marshall Fire Litigation, which resolved in a settlement in 2025. Our firm currently represents individuals and property owners impacted by the Lahaina, Eaton, and Palisades Wildfires. We have particular experience handling complex, large-scale property loss claims such as large ranches, vineyards, national forest protected properties, and environmental preserves. Employment Litigation
Our firm represents employees in complex wage and hour, discrimination, retaliation, and workplace rights matters, with a commitment to holding employers accountable when they violate the law. We understand the significant imbalance of power employees often face and are prepared to take cases through trial when necessary to achieve justice. In one notable matter, our attorneys brought representative claims under California’s Private Attorneys General Act (PAGA) on behalf of Alaska flight attendants who were not provided legally compliant wage statements. Following trial, counsel obtained a $25,014,158 verdict. Ms. Serino served as first chair trial counsel while six months pregnant, with Shannon Nocon serving as second chair — a reflection of the firm’s determination, resilience, and dedication to advocating for working people in high-stakes litigation.
